Arai Roa Waka Ama Arai Roa Waka Ama is a whānau-led club grounded in kaupapa Māori.

We provide a safe, inclusive space for families to paddle together, build connection, and strengthen tinana, hinengaro, and wairua.

⚠️ Weather Update Whānau – Stay Safe ⚠️

Noema & Jack have anchored down the rigs in preparation for the weather coming through. Please make sure you’ve secured items around your homes, moved anything loose from decks, and ensured pets are safely inside or secure 🐾

With safety first, tomorrow’s water session (āpōpō) is cancelled 🌊

🌀 Cyclone Safety Tips

• Bring in or secure outdoor furniture, trampolines & loose items
• Charge phones & power banks
• Have torches, batteries & supplies ready
• Keep pets safe and indoors where possible
• Avoid unnecessary travel during strong winds
• Check in on neighbours, kaumātua & those who may need extra support
• Keep updated with local weather advice

If anyone in our community needs support during the weather, please reach out — we have a number of Arai Roa members on standby and happy to help where we can 🫶🏽
